The Medication Categories, Mapped

The sleep-aid shelf is really three different shelves wearing the same label. Prescription hypnotics, sedating antidepressants, and over-the-counter products are prescribed and purchased for the same complaint but work through different chemistry, carry different evidence, and fail in different ways. This page maps the classes side by side — purpose, trial record, and the risks each one brings — so the question becomes which category fits the problem, not which product is stronger.

What the evidence supports

  • Short-term hypnotic use shortens sleep onset and improves sleep quality modestly in trials, with the benefit concentrated in the first weeks (Glass et al., BMJ, 2005).
  • Sedating antidepressants are widely used off-label for insomnia, with low-dose doxepin the sole one formally approved for a sleep indication.
  • Behavioral treatment outperforms medication on durability: CBT-I effects persist after treatment ends, while hypnotic gains fade (Trauer et al., Annals of Internal Medicine, 2015).

What remains uncertain

  • Head-to-head comparisons between classes are scarce, so most claims about one drug being "better" than another rest on indirect comparisons.
  • Long-term hypnotic trials beyond six months are rare, which is why tolerance, dependence, and next-day risk are mapped from shorter studies plus clinical experience.
  • Observational work linking hypnotic use with higher mortality (Kripke et al., BMJ Open, 2012) cannot separate the drug from the illness it treats.

Three Shelves, Three Purposes

Walk into any pharmacy and the sleep section looks like one category. It is not. The three families below do three different jobs: prescription hypnotics push a sleep-promoting switch in the brain, sedating antidepressants borrow a side effect for a new purpose, and over-the-counter products either sedate through allergy chemistry or signal timing through melatonin. Mixing them up is how people end up taking an antihistamine at 2 a.m. and wondering why the morning is so hard.

What Prescription Hypnotics Actually Do

The best-studied hypnotics work on GABA-A receptors — the brain's brake pedal — and they do shorten sleep onset. But the classic meta-analysis that shaped modern prescribing (Glass et al., BMJ, 2005) found the benefit is modest: roughly one in thirteen older insomnia patients gets meaningfully better sleep quality, while one in six experiences a harm such as a fall, cognitive problem, or daytime fatigue. That is a strikingly thin margin, and it is why the same review concluded that the number needed to harm is smaller than the number needed to help.

The Sedating Antidepressant Path

Trazodone at 25–100 mg, mirtazapine at 7.5–15 mg, and doxepin at 3–6 mg are prescribed for sleep far more often than their labels suggest. They work by blocking histamine and other wake-promoting signals, which makes them sedating — and that sedation is genuinely useful for people whose insomnia travels with depression or anxiety. The trade-off is that the evidence behind the off-label sleep use is thinner than the prescribing would suggest: a critical review of trazodone (James & Mendelson, Journal of Clinical Psychiatry, 2004) found support mostly in short-term, small studies, with morning grogginess, dizziness, and rare cardiac rhythm effects among the costs.

How the Classes Compare on Risk

The table below is the working map: what each class is for, what the trial record looks like, and the flags worth raising with a clinician or pharmacist. Badge labels summarize the direction of the evidence, not a promise about any individual.

ClassExamplesJobTrial recordFlags
💊 Benzodiazepines & z-drugs zolpidem, eszopiclone, temazepam GABA-A sedation, short-term onset help Modest — short-term Tolerance, dependence, falls, next-day impairment
🌙 Orexin antagonists & ramelteon suvorexant, ramelteon Block wake drive or melatonin receptors Tested — newer Less dependence data; cost; still prescription-only
😴 Sedating antidepressants trazodone, mirtazapine, doxepin Borrowed sedation, often off-label Mixed — off-label Morning grogginess, weight, cardiac rhythm, taper needed
🧴 OTC antihistamines diphenhydramine, doxylamine H1 blockade for sleep onset Limited Anticholinergic load, tolerance in days, next-day fog
🌃 Melatonin OTC supplements Circadian timing signal Circadian role only Product variability; timing matters more than dose

Why "Stronger" Is Not the Point

When a sleep aid stops working, the natural move is to reach for something stronger. The evidence points the other way: the failure is often the category, not the dose. A person whose sleep onset is wrecked by racing thoughts will not be fixed by a bigger GABA push — that is what the CBT-I page and the sleep pillar address with behavioral tools that keep working after the prescription ends. The professional bodies agree: the American College of Physicians recommends CBT-I as first-line treatment for chronic insomnia, with medication as a secondary, time-limited option (Qaseem et al., Annals of Internal Medicine, 2016).

The Bottom Line

  1. Three categories, three purposes — hypnotics sedate, sedating antidepressants borrow sedation, and OTC products either sedate or signal timing; matching category to problem beats chasing strength.
  2. Hypnotic benefits are modest and front-loaded — the classic meta-analysis found the number needed to harm smaller than the number needed to help.
  3. Off-label does not mean evidence-free — sedating antidepressants work for some people, but the trial record is thinner than prescribing suggests and tapering matters.
  4. Behavioral treatment is the durable reference — CBT-I outlasts every class on this page, which is why guidelines put it first and medication second.
